#1c1c69 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1c1c69 is composed of 11% red, 11%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.3% cyan, 73.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 58.8% black. It has a hue angle of 240 degrees, a saturation of 57.9% and a lightness of 26.1%. #1c1c69 color hex could be obtained by blending #3838d2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#1c1c69 color description : Very dark blue.
#1c1c69 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1c1c69 has RGB values of R:28, G:28,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0.73, Y:0,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 1842281.
